HELP ME ASAP! Approximately 8 million tonnes of plastic waste ends up in the oceans every year, and if action is not taken, there will be more plastic than fish in the seas by 2050.

for years this problem has been ignored. Today, we urgently need the United Nations to strike a deal to end plastics at sea by 2030.

plastic has a dramatic impact on people's wellbeing and health and on life in our seas: fish, turtles, dolphins, whales, seabirds ingest it and get trapped, injured and killed.

all countries are responsible for this environmental emergency and each must be part of the solution. A global effort is needed to stop the dispersion of plastic in nature.
